Note-taking

如何高效的记笔记?

01

 What is Note-taking?

什么是记笔记?

Note-taking is writing down (or otherwise recording) the most important information from a source (this could be a lecture, an article, a book or a seminar, for example). To do this, you need to read or listen actively to select the most important information and record it efficiently.

记笔记是指以文字或以其他方式记录下如讲座、文章、书籍、研讨会中的重要的信息。记笔记不是把所有内容一字不漏的记录下来,而是要有选择性地主动记录你觉得最重要的信息。

02

Why is it important for university students?

为什么这项技能对我们来说很重要?

Because you will have to take in so much information, it is vital that you use a system of recording the key points and data so that they can later be accessed, reviewed and used to inform your work. Successful note-taking (or note-making) includes being able to select the most important information and record it quickly, accurately and systematically, so that it will be useful later on. If you try to write down everything, especially in a live lecture, you will miss the most important points. Clearly then, good note-taking is another essential academic skill, and mastering it will make your life at university a lot easier.

进入大学后,你会在短时间内接收大量信息,因此,掌握一套记笔记的体系对于记录重要的内容和数据而言非常重要。在日后的学习中,你也可以利用这些笔记进行更好的复习。记笔记(或称做笔记)的要点是:能够从众多的信息中选择最重要的,并能够迅速的、准确的和系统地记录下来,以便日后使用。如果你试图在讲座中记录下所有的内容,那么你有可能会错过最关键的部分。显然,能够高效的记笔记是另一项重要的学术技能,掌握它会让你的大学生活变得更加轻松。

03

How can I improve my note-taking skill?

如何提高做笔记的能力?

Many students find it useful to develop a particular note-taking style, such as the Cornell Method (see the image below). You may find different methods work better for you with different types of input.

养成一种固定的笔记风格和方式非常有效,比如康奈尔笔记法(见下图),当然你也可以根据所记内容的不同,选择不同的笔记方式。

In addition, try writing notes by hand and on a laptop or other device and see which works better for you. Remember – good notes should help you recall or visualize the material you studied, so try simple techniques such as colour-coding, highlighting, underlining and the use of diagrams.

此外,你也可以尝试使用不同的方式或设备记笔记,比如手写、使用笔记本电脑或平板电脑等。一份好的笔记应该是能够帮助你回想所学到的内容。在笔记中使用一些简单的技巧,如标颜色、使用编码、加下划线和运用图表等,可以使你的笔记更加视觉化

With time, you should also try to learn shorthand techniques such the use of symbols and abbreviations to enable you to quickly produce comprehensible notes.

随着大家越来越熟练,还可以尝试学习一些速记技巧,如使用符号缩写,帮你快速做出容易理解的笔记。

Examples of symbols

符号示例

>  greater than大于          

<  smaller than小于 

+/-  approximately大约

图片

    increasing 递增

Examples of abbreviations

缩略语示例

govt 政府 = government          

uni. 大学 = university       

Prob. 可能= probably      

tech. 技术 = technology

In addition, it is widely believed in academia that paraphrasing what authors or lecturers say can help you remember content much better than just copying exactly what you read or hear. This is because your brain has to engage more with the content if you rewrite it. What is more, paraphrasing will improve your vocabulary and writing skills, so this is very important area to work on.

此外,研究表明转述作者或讲师的话比完全复制你读到或听到的内容更能加深记忆。这是因为你在转述内容时,大脑的思考加深了对内容的理解。更重要的是,转述还可以帮助提高你的词汇量和写作技巧
